Prnjavor police arrested M.B. from Gradačac on suspicion that on November 4 he broke into a family house in Prnjavor and stole investment gold, gold bars and ducats with a total value of around 100,000 BAM.
Police officers from the Prnjavor Police Station participated in the identification and processing of the suspect in cooperation with the Criminal Police Department of the Banja Luka Police Administration, the Criminal Police Department of the Ministry of Internal Affairs and the Gradačac Police Station.
The suspect is charged with “Aggravated Theft” by breaking the lock of the front door of a house in Prnjavor with a fixed object, then carrying out a robbery and stealing gold.
“During the criminal processing of the person M.B., as well as the conducted searches, alienated objects were found and confiscated with confirmation, as well as other objects that can be linked to the commission of the aforementioned criminal act. After completing and documenting the case, the person M.B. will, along with the report on criminal offense to be handed over to the jurisdiction of the District Public Prosecutor’s Office of Banja Luka”, announced the Banja Luka Public Prosecutor’s Office.
